RECOVERY OF Wounded MICROORGANISMS The validation experiments explained over use problem microorganisms that have never been subjected to antimicrobial agents, and thus usually are not similar to organisms noticed in antimicrobial effectiveness testing or any time a sterility test is executed on a preserved merchandise. In case the use of alternative media is wished-for, the recovery of injured microorganisms ought to be addressed in the validation study. This may be completed by immediately comparing the recovery of every challenge microorganism on the popular medium and on the alternative medium, following publicity to your products.

Microbiological test success characterize on the list of tougher places for your analysis and interpretation of information. These evaluations require extensive teaching and knowledge in microbiology. Knowledge the methodology, microbial limit test specification and much more importantly, being familiar with the limitations on the test current the harder issues. Such as, a producer uncovered higher counts of Enterobacter cloacae inside their oral dosage kind products derived website from a organic material. Since they didn't isolate E. coli, they released the merchandise. FDA Investigation discovered E. cloacae in most samples from the batch as well as E. coli in a single sample. In such cases administration unsuccessful to recognize that microbiological contamination may not be uniform, that other organisms may mask the existence of particular organisms when identification procedures are performed, and that microbiological testing is much from absolute.
